This is a photograph of the Singapore Cricket Club and the Supreme Court. The present Singapore Cricket Club was built in 1884 and extensions to the building were added in 1906 and 1922. Club membership was exclusively for British and Europeans residents in Singapore, but it was later opened to Asians after WWII. The Supreme Court was opened on 3 August 1939 by Sir Shenton Thomas, Governor of the Straits Settlements.
